Our RICS Level 2 survey provides a thorough inspection of all major elements of the property. Our surveyors examine the roof structure, chimneys, rainwater goods, walls, windows, doors, floors, ceilings, and stairs. We assess the condition of services including plumbing, heating, and electrical installations, noting any obvious defects or safety concerns. The survey also includes an assessment of the property's energy efficiency, providing you with an understanding of potential running costs and improvement opportunities. Each element is rated using the RICS traffic light system, making it easy to identify which issues require immediate attention.

A Level 2 Home Survey includes a thorough visual inspection of all major building elements including the roof, walls, floors, windows, doors, chimneys, and foundations. We assess the condition of services such as plumbing, heating, and electrics, and check for any obvious signs of defects, damp, rot, or structural movement. The report uses a traffic light rating system to highlight issues requiring attention. Even new build properties can benefit from a Level 2 survey. While they are covered by NHBC or other warranty providers, a survey can identify snagging issues, construction defects, or design problems that the developer should rectify before completion. Our survey provides an independent assessment of the property quality. A Level 2 survey is a visual inspection, which means we cannot inspect areas that are hidden or inaccessible, such as behind walls, under floors, or in roof spaces that have no accessible hatch. We also do not test the drainage system or assess the condition of the inside of the chimney flues. If access to certain areas is limited, we will note this in your report and may recommend further investigations where necessary.
